Job description

Job Description Summary In this role, you will lead the techno-functional delivery of Supply Chain and/or Manufacturing execution processes/modules across the Power business’s ERP landscape. The Sr. Staff Technical Product Manager will serve as the custodian of the Target Process Model for Materials Management (MM) and/or Production Planning (PP), ensuring consistent solutioning across our global ERP platforms. You will partner directly with DT Enterprise Solutions Leadership/Process Excellence/ Business Teams/Partners to set goals and objectives for business outcomes, align on critical design decisions, and prioritize deployment and continuous improvement initiatives. This position acts as the Product Owner /Project Manager for the SAP MM/PP space, responsible for designing, configuring, and maintaining application integrity to support global manufacturing and procurement operations in ERP deployments. You will foster strong working relationships across the Plan-to-Produce and Source-to-Pay Centers of Excellence. Ultimately, this role is accountable for the delivery of robust ERP capabilities that enable functional stakeholders to realize maximum value from our SAP ecosystem. Job Description

Job Responsibilities

Process Ownership: Own the "Plan-to-Produce" or "Source-to-Pay" process models, driving digital transformation initiatives within the Materials Management and Production Planning domains. Solution Design: Design, configure, and maintain SAP MM/PP components (including MRP, BOM management, Capacity Planning, and Inventory Management) as a Technical Product Owner. Strategy & Migration: Lead and execute ERP migrations, moving legacy platforms (e.g., BaaN, Infor, or custom tools) to our strategic SAP environment. Architecture Leadership: Manage technical architecture analysis, research, design, and integration of new functionalities within the SAP ecosystem. Team Guidance: Provide architecture and design oversight to development teams, ensuring adherence to SAP Solution Extensions and global best practices. Integrity Management: Ensure technical integrity of projects by leveraging common technical elements and preventing redundant or siloed developments. Roadmap Definition: Participate in the definition of the global ERP product roadmap and strategy. Stakeholder Influence: Manage stakeholder communication and progress reporting, acting as a bridge between technical execution and business requirements. Mentorship: Mentor junior team members and provide technical leadership to the global SAP Product Council. Basic
